K9s For Warriors


This is the second year Talking Rain has partnered with K9s For Warriors, the nation’s largest provider of trained service dogs to military veterans suffering from PTSD, traumatic brain injury and/or military sexual trauma.
K9s For Warriors is dedicated to saving lives at both ends of the leash – veterans and rescue dogs. Every day, an estimated 20 veterans die by suicide and over 1,000 dogs are euthanized. Through its innovative programming, K9s For Warriors allows veterans to regain their independence, facilitate healing and recovery, and build an unwavering bond with their service dogs that enables them to live a life they previously didn’t think was possible.
This year we are sponsoring the training of a very special service dog named Rocky, who will be paired with a veteran this fall. Sparkling Ice is also sponsoring Rocky’s ‘presidential’ social media campaign to raise awareness about the lifesaving impact of service dogs on U.S. veterans with invisible wounds of war.
Rocky, once a stray dog at risk of being put down, was rescued by K9s For Warriors and is in training for a higher purpose. His “presidential campaign” is running from July through October 2024, after which he will” take office” with his Veteran. Rocky’s resilience and strength make him a perfect spokesdog for this lighthearted campaign.

The JED Foundation


With the support of Talking Rain, JED will develop a student-athlete mental health workshop and a series of trainings for college athletes, their coaches and athletic directors to help them identify athletes in distress and understand how best to help. These workshops will be piloted on JED Campuses in Washington state in fall 2024.
In addition, Talking Rain will provide its signature refreshment, Sparkling Ice, for the Neon Nights initiative, an event series through JED that encourages participants to “glow for mental health.” These student-led events raise awareness and essential funds to support JED, equipping more young people to help themselves, support one another, and overcome mental health challenges.
CEOs Against Cancer


CEOs Against Cancer is a partnership between the American Cancer Society and leading executives, working together to ensure everyone has an opportunity to prevent, detect, treat, and survive cancer. It is a network of top executives whose members are invited to create a culture of health in their own workplaces, helping employees stay healthy and reduce their risk of cancer.
Talking Rain’s CEO Ken Sylvia is a member of CEOs Against Cancer Pacific Northwest Chapter. Talking Rain is a proud supporter of the American Cancer Society through sponsorship and employee engagement.
Building a Better Future


We’re proud of the best-in-class beverages we bring to our customers, but we’re also mindful of our impact on the planet. To mitigate our carbon footprint, we’ve teamed up with Terrapass to support sustainable and renewable energy projects across the country.
We offset Scope 1 and Scope 2 emissions from our operations through the purchase of verified carbon credits and renewable energy certificates.
To date, we have offset 73,989 metric tons of C02e in our partnership with Terrapass.

Driving Carbon Reduction in our Operations
We actively work to reduce our carbon footprint by driving sustainability initiatives in our operations.
In recent years, we have executed on packaging reduction initiatives to lightweight our bottles and remove trays from our Sparkling Ice variety packs. We are also implementing recycled plastic (rPET) into the bottles produced at our company operated production facility in Preston, WA in 2024.
We have also improved the efficiency of our supply chain to reduce the miles on the road required to get products to our customers. In 2023, we reduced 25,380 metric tons of C02e from transportation in our supply chain (compared to 2022) due to these efforts. Industry Recognition


Our efforts to reduce and avoid CO2e emissions earned Talking Rain recognition as a Gigaguru for 2023 as part of Walmart’s Project Gigaton. This is a significant achievement as only 18% of Walmart’s suppliers achieved this recognition in 2023.
